Monali Meher, India/UK

    Monali Meher is graduated in Fine arts (BFA-1990) from Sir J.J. School of Arts, Mumbai. In 1998 she received ‘Unesco -Aschberg’ Residency in Vienna by Federal Chancellery for the Arts and Science where she researched the time and space factor in her work and focused on the process of decay. She felt immense necessity to work with her own body and emotions in public as a new expression/ tool. In 1998 she made her first performance, Reflect, ‘A personal window display’ , at Jehangir art gallery in Mumbai with the statement “Nothing is permanent’ & ‘it’s a nature’s law”. In 2000-01, accepted in Rijksakademie Van Beeldende Kunsten, funded by Dutch Ministry foreign Affairs; Nuffic, Huygens grant, Amsterdam for research residency programme. In 2006 Sep. she performed at Tate modern museum, London in Mapping Mumbai event, Dadao international performance festival in Beijing, China, Sinop Biennale Turkey and participated in Nederlands Een exhibition in Museum Gouda.

    In 2007, she performed at National review on live art Festival (NRLA) Glasgow where she was also invited for the panel discussion, ‘Performance Art and Other Histories’. In (2006-07) manifested a Community Art Project, ‘Quilt/ Deken’ , with Artwalk Stichting funded by Amsterdam fonds voor de kunst, SVP Kunst Stadsdeel Westerpark. Quilts are on permanent installation in Raadszaal, Stadsdeel Westerpark, Amsterdam. Her work has been published in books: ‘Student Body’ by Marina Abramovic, ‘Shifting Map’, ‘RAIN’ project by RABK, ‘Third Text’, ‘Love & Death’, Egon Schiele catalogue, Van Gogh Museum, Amsterdam, ‘Cleaning the house’ , NMAC foundation, Spain. For the last 9 years she has been working with performances, video, photography, Installations. Since year 2000, she is based in Amsterdam, The Netherlands.
